The Department of Civil Engineering of The National Institute of Engineering (NIE), Mysuru, is organising a workshop on “Introduction to Construction Risk Management for Civil Engineers” on Feb. 15 at NIE auditorium in Manandawadi Road in city. Dr. N. Krishnamurthy, popularly known as “Prof. Krishna” in the Civil Engineering fraternity, who has sixty years of teaching, research, and consultancy experience in structural engineering, computer applications and workplace safety and risk management over the world will be the resource person. The workshop will be inaugurated at 8.15 am tomorrow. For details, contact L. Madan Kumar, Co-ordinator, on Mob: 97438-14886.
